Texnologiyalari universiteti fan: Geoaxborot texnologiyalari amaliy ishi №2 Mavzu



Download 302,34 Kb.
bet2/5
Sana04.06.2022
Hajmi302,34 Kb.
#635605
1   2   3   4   5
Bog'liq
Amaliy ish 2

GIS algoritmlari
Geografik axborot tizimlari algoritmni ishlab chiqish uchun olingan dastlabki ma'lumotlarga asoslanadi. Qoida tariqasida, bu NMEA fayli va erning tanlangan hududida raqamli GIS xaritasi ko'rinishidagi ob'ektning ma'lum bir traektoriyasiga mos keladigan koordinatalar to'plami (Xk va Yk). Vazifa nuqta ob'ektining harakatini aks ettiruvchi algoritmni ishlab chiqishdir. Ushbu ish jarayonida muammoni hal qilish asosini tashkil etuvchi uchta algoritm tahlil qilindi.

  • Birinchi GIS algoritmi NMEA fayl ma'lumotlarini tahlil qilish, undan koordinatalar ketma-ketligini (Xk va Yk) olish uchun,

  • Ikkinchi algoritm ob'ektning yo'l burchagini hisoblash uchun ishlatiladi, parametr esa sharqiy yo'nalishdan o'lchanadi.

  • Uchinchi algoritm - asosiy nuqtalarga nisbatan ob'ektning borishini aniqlash.



Umumlashtirilgan algoritm: umumiy tushuncha
GIS xaritasida nuqta ob'ektining harakatini ko'rsatishning umumlashtirilgan algoritmi ilgari ko'rsatilgan uchta algoritmni o'z ichiga oladi:

  • NMEA ma'lumotlarini tahlil qilish;

  • ob'ektning yo'l burchagini hisoblash;

  • ob'ektning butun dunyo mamlakatlariga nisbatan yo'nalishini aniqlash.

Umumlashtirilgan algoritmga ega geografik axborot tizimlari asosiy boshqaruv elementi - taymer (Taymer) bilan jihozlangan. Uning standart vazifasi shundaki, u dasturga voqealarni muntazam ravishda yaratish imkonini beradi. Bunday ob'ekt yordamida siz protseduralar yoki funktsiyalar to'plamini bajarish uchun kerakli davrni belgilashingiz mumkin. Masalan, bir soniya vaqt oralig'ini takroriy hisoblash uchun quyidagi taymer xususiyatlarini o'rnatish kerak:

  • Taymer.Interval = 1000;

  • Timer.Enabled = rost.



Natijada, har soniyada NMEA faylidan ob'ektning X, Y koordinatalarini o'qish protsedurasi ishga tushiriladi, buning natijasida olingan koordinatalar bilan ushbu nuqta GIS xaritasida ko'rsatiladi.



Download 302,34 Kb.

Do'stlaringiz bilan baham:
1   2   3   4   5




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©hozir.org 2024
ma'muriyatiga murojaat qiling

kiriting | ro'yxatdan o'tish
    Bosh sahifa
юртда тантана
Боғда битган
Бугун юртда
Эшитганлар жилманглар
Эшитмадим деманглар
битган бодомлар
Yangiariq tumani
qitish marakazi
Raqamli texnologiyalar
ilishida muhokamadan
tasdiqqa tavsiya
tavsiya etilgan
iqtisodiyot kafedrasi
steiermarkischen landesregierung
asarlaringizni yuboring
o'zingizning asarlaringizni
Iltimos faqat
faqat o'zingizning
steierm rkischen
landesregierung fachabteilung
rkischen landesregierung
hamshira loyihasi
loyihasi mavsum
faolyatining oqibatlari
asosiy adabiyotlar
fakulteti ahborot
ahborot havfsizligi
havfsizligi kafedrasi
fanidan bo’yicha
fakulteti iqtisodiyot
boshqaruv fakulteti
chiqarishda boshqaruv
ishlab chiqarishda
iqtisodiyot fakultet
multiservis tarmoqlari
fanidan asosiy
Uzbek fanidan
mavzulari potok
asosidagi multiservis
'aliyyil a'ziym
billahil 'aliyyil
illaa billahil
quvvata illaa
falah' deganida
Kompyuter savodxonligi
bo’yicha mustaqil
'alal falah'
Hayya 'alal
'alas soloh
Hayya 'alas
mavsum boyicha


yuklab olish